What a balanced day can look like

Your daily flow stays flexible, but clear.

Some people prefer a high-protein shake in the morning a quick, structured start that provides quality protein and micronutrients while keeping energy stable.

​

Others prefer a normal breakfast and choose their shake in the evening, helping manage appetite and avoid late-night snacking.

​

In between, you enjoy regular, balanced meals you already like and normally eat. We focus on better rhythm and sensible portions, not restriction or complicated tracking.

​

It’s not about replacing your life.
It’s about improving its structure.

Small, consistent choices repeated daily create visible change over time.

Example - Breakfast Shake Option

​

Morning
High-protein shake as a structured start to the day.
Quick to prepare, easy to digest and designed to provide protein, vitamins and minerals while helping you stay satisfied through the morning.

​

Lunch
A normal, balanced meal you would typically enjoy something simple and real.
For example: a portion of protein with vegetables and a sensible amount of carbohydrates.
No complicated rules. Just balance and awareness.

​

Evening
A lighter meal to close the day comfortably.
This could be something simple such as soup, salad or a smaller home-cooked dish, depending on your appetite and schedule.

The focus isn’t on strict combinations.
It’s on creating a steady daily rhythm that supports energy, consistency and better choices over time.
